Forecast: Fresh Apples Production in the US

The production of fresh apples in the US stood at 7.59 billion pounds in 2023. Forecasted production data shows a consistent year-on-year increase. From 2024 to 2028, production is expected to rise from 7.65 to 7.88 billion pounds, illustrating a steady growth trend. Year-on-year variations signal increases of approximately 0.78% to 0.83%, evidencing a stable upward trend. Analyzing the five-year period indicates a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of approximately 0.75%.

Future trends to watch for include changes in climatic conditions, improvements in agricultural technology, and shifts in consumer demand, all of which could influence apple production volumes in the coming years.
